TOUCHLAB
ABOUT US
TECHNOLOGY
PRODUCT
NEWS
CAREERS
CONTACT
More
Privacy Policy
Terms & Conditions
info@touchlab.io
National Robotarium,
Boundary Road North,
Heriot-Watt University Research Park,
Edinburgh
EH14 4AS
Copyright Touchlab Limited 2021 | All Rights Reserved